Meeting Room Pricing in Port Elizabeth

Port Elizabeth offers 10 professional meeting rooms starting from ZAR 955 per day. The CM 301 at Regus GREENACRES in Fairview Office Park provides excellent value for teams of up to 5 people at this entry price point. For larger groups, the Starboard room accommodates 12 participants for ZAR 1,961 daily, while the Boardroom at Regus PORT ELIZABETH in Harbour View handles 10-person meetings for ZAR 2,263 per day.

Key Business Districts for Meeting Spaces

Fairview Office Park and Harbour View represent the city's primary meeting room locations. Fairview Office Park houses multiple spaces at the Regus GREENACRES facility, positioned 418 meters from Greenacres Hospital Heliport. The Harbour View location offers direct access to transport connections, sitting just 286 meters from Humewood Road train station. Both districts provide professional environments with different capacity options to match your meeting requirements.

Which meeting space suits which occasion?

Port Elizabeth’s selection of meeting rooms covers every business scenario. From annual general meetings demanding gravitas to energetic team workshops that crave sunlight and movable furniture, there is always a match. Still, certain venues fit specific ambitions and company cultures best.

The following table highlights ideal matches between meeting types and environments, guiding decision-makers toward their very own Goldilocks zone:

Type of Meeting Number of Participants Suggested Venue Type Features to Prioritize
Director/Executive Committee 6-15 Boardroom in a central office space Soundproofing, video-conferencing, privacy
Team training/workshop 10-40 Conference centre, flexible event space Movable seating, high-tech AV, catering
Job interview 2-5 Small private room in guest house Discretion, comfort, quiet atmosphere
Annual general meeting 25-50 Hotel or large event venue Presentation stage, accessibility, reception area
Brainstorm/team building 8-20 Creative studio, meeting room near beachfront Relaxed setting, breakout zones, refreshments

Frequently asked questions

What's the cheapest meeting room price in Port Elizabeth?

Meeting rooms start at ZAR 955 per day for the CM 301 space at Regus GREENACRES in Fairview Office Park, which accommodates up to 5 people.

Which areas have the most meeting room options?

Fairview Office Park and Harbour View are the main districts with available meeting spaces. Fairview Office Park offers multiple room types at the Regus GREENACRES location, while Harbour View has the Boardroom facility near Humewood Road station.

How do I pay for a meeting room booking?

Payment is required instantly at booking using credit/debit cards, PayPal, Apple Pay, Google Pay, or Klarna. You'll receive immediate email confirmation after successful payment.

What's included in the daily meeting room rate?

All rooms include Wi-Fi, presentation screens or TV, paperboard, and still water. Access to coffee machines and common areas is typically included where available.

Can I book a meeting room on the same day?

Yes, same-day booking is available whenever the time slot appears in search results. Availability depends on the individual venue's schedule.

What are the largest meeting rooms available?

The Starboard room at Regus GREENACRES accommodates up to 12 people for ZAR 1,961 per day, making it suitable for larger team meetings and training sessions.

Are meeting rooms near transport stations?

Yes, the Boardroom in Harbour View is located 286 meters from Humewood Road train station, while rooms in Fairview Office Park are 418 meters from Greenacres Hospital Heliport.

What are the standard operating hours?

Most meeting rooms operate from 09:00 to 17:00, though some venues extend hours up to 22:00. You must arrive before closing time to access your booking.

Can I cancel my meeting room booking?

Yes, cancellation is available with automatic refunds processed. Specific terms vary by venue and are shown during the booking process before payment.

Do I need to pay extra for catering?

Catering is available as an add-on service with 48-hour advance notice. Options include breakfast, lunch, coffee service, and sweet breaks, fulfilled by the venue operator.

Is printing available in meeting rooms?

Printing is typically available as a paid extra on a per-copy basis. Specific services and pricing vary by venue location.

What's the price difference between room sizes?

Pricing ranges from ZAR 955 for 5-person rooms to ZAR 2,263 for 10-person boardrooms. The 12-person Starboard room costs ZAR 1,961 per day.
